Our ELISA kits are pre-packaged reagents for Enzyme-Linked Immunosorbent Assays, used to detect and quantify specific substances (proteins, antibodies, etc.) in liquid samples. They rely on specific antibody-antigen binding, followed by an enzyme-linked detection system that produces a measurable signal proportional to the analyte concentration. Kits contain pre-coated plates, standards, detection antibodies, substrates, and buffers. Different formats (direct, indirect, sandwich, competitive) serve various applications in diagnostics, research, food safety, and environmental monitoring due to their sensitivity, specificity, ease of use, and potential for quantification.

Research kits are pre-designed sets of reagents and protocols tailored for specific scientific investigations. They streamline experiments by providing essential components for molecular biology, cell biology, or biochemistry research. These kits enhance reproducibility, save time, and simplify complex procedures like DNA/RNA extraction, protein analysis, or cell-based assays.  By offering standardized solutions, research kits empower scientists to focus on discovery and data analysis.

Transplant kits are specialized sets of reagents and tools crucial for organ transplantation procedures like kidney, eye, liver. These kits typically include solutions for organ preservation, cell separation media for tissue typing, and reagents for monitoring immune responses post-transplant. Designed to optimize organ viability and minimize rejection, transplant kits contribute significantly to the success and safety of these life-saving medical interventions by standardizing critical steps and ensuring the quality of essential materials.

Infectious disease kits are pre-packaged diagnostic tools designed for the rapid and accurate detection of specific pathogens (viruses, bacteria, fungi, parasites) in biological samples.These kits often utilize techniques like PCR, ELISA, or lateral flow assays and contain necessary reagents, controls, and instructions. Their ease of use and speed make them vital for timely diagnosis, outbreak management, and monitoring the spread of infectious agents, contributing significantly to public health efforts and patient care.

An autoclave is a vital laboratory and medical device that uses high-pressure saturated steam to sterilize equipment and supplies.Operating at elevated temperatures and pressures, it effectively kills microorganisms, including bacteria, viruses, fungi, and spores, ensuring items are safe for use.Autoclaves are essential for decontaminating instruments, media, and waste, playing a critical role in preventing infections and maintaining sterile environments in research, healthcare, and various industrial settings.

PCR (Polymerase Chain Reaction) kits provide all necessary reagents for amplifying specific DNA sequences. These kits typically include polymerase enzyme, primers, nucleotides, and reaction buffers, simplifying the PCR setup process. They are crucial tools in molecular biology for DNA cloning, genetic testing, disease diagnosis, and forensic analysis, offering convenience and optimized performance for reliable DNA amplification.  Different kits cater to various PCR applications, ensuring efficient and accurate results.
